The Oxytricha trifallax Mitochondrial Genome

Abstract: The Oxytricha trifallax mitochondrial genome contains the largest sequenced ciliate mitochondrial chromosome (∼70 kb) plus a ∼5-kb linear plasmid bearing mitochondrial telomeres. We identify two new ciliate split genes (rps3 and nad2) as well as four new mitochondrial genes (ribosomal small subunit protein genes: rps- 2, 7, 8, 10), previously undetected in ciliates due to their extreme divergence. “…Furthermore, the linear mtplasmid was found in Oxytricha trifallax (protozoa: ciliates) by Swart et al (2012). This plasmid has a size of approximately 5 kb and has 251 bp sequence with identity 82% with its mitochondrial genome (mtDNA), so it is suggested that this mtplasmid had been integrated in the mtDNA.…”
